Taif Camel Heritage Forum concludes with cultural showcase

The Taif Camel Heritage Forum concluded its two-day event with a cultural showcase, attended by Taif Governor Prince Fawwaz bin Sultan bin Abdulaziz. The gathering of experts and enthusiasts focused on the historical and cultural significance of camels in Saudi heritage and their broader civilizational legacy. Prince Fawwaz toured the exhibition featuring 13 sections displaying artifacts and exhibits, as well as media initiatives documenting camel culture.

The governor honored sponsors, supporters, and participants for their contributions to the forum's success and the enrichment of its cultural and sporting programs.
